NATO Secretary General Anders Fogh Rasmussen has appointed Ambassador Maurits R. Jochems as the next NATO Senior Civilian Representative (SCR) in Afghanistan. Jochems will replace the British Diplomat Simon Gass, who has served as the Senior Civilian Representative since April 2011. SCR will represent NATO’s political leadership in Kabul. Maurits Jochems, who is currently the Ambassador of the Kingdom of the Netherlands to Estonia, has extensive experience at NATO and previously served as NATO’s interim SCR in Afghanistan in 2008. He is expected to take up his new post in October. “Ambassador Jochems brings with him an in-depth knowledge of Afghanistan and the wider region which will be of great benefit to our mission there,” said NATO’s Secretary General. “His appointment comes at a crucial time for ISAF as we continue to hand over more areas of security control to the Afghan National Security Forces.”
